REL 3140 - Religion,Culture,and Society AS REL

Institution:
University of South Florida-Main Campus
Subject:
Description:
Introductory scholarly survey of religion in its complex relationship to culture and society, including definitions and theories of religion, research methods, becoming religious, social organization, and interconnections with other social institutions. Open to non majors.
Credits:
3.00
